The Importance of Frequent Tire Inspections for Security
Consistent tire inspections contribute to vehicle safety, as they can prevent accidents caused by tire failures. These inspections entail checking for tread wear, air pressure, and visible damages such as cuts or bulges. Maintaining proper tire pressure is vital; under-inflated tires can lead to blowouts, while over-inflated tires may reduce traction. Additionally, assessing tread depth is fundamental for effective grip, particularly in adverse weather conditions.
Consistent inspections can also identify irregular wear marks, which might point to alignment or suspension issues. Addressing these problems promptly can enhance vehicle performance and extend tire lifespan. Furthermore, regular inspections cultivate a habit of preventative car upkeep, bolstering overall road safety. By making tire inspections a priority, car owners can greatly reduce the risk of tire-related incidents and guarantee a more secure driving experience for themselves, their passengers, and others on the road.

Steps for Correctly Mounting Tires to Achieve Peak Efficiency
Proper tire installation is fundamental for achieving peak vehicle performance and safety. To commence, it is important to select the correct tire size and type, as specified in the vehicle's manual. Before beginning installation, the technician should inspect the wheel for damage or corrosion, guaranteeing a proper fit. The tire must be mounted on the wheel, aligning the valve stem with the designated area. Next, balancing the tire is necessary to prevent vibrations that can affect handling and wear. Proper torque specifications must be observed when tightening lug nuts, generally using a crisscross pattern to ensure even pressure. After installation, checking the tire pressure is critical, as both overinflation and underinflation can result in handling challenges and decreased fuel efficiency. Lastly, a test drive can help confirm that the tires are installed correctly, allowing the driver to experience optimal performance and safety on the road.

Why Tire Rotation Matters
Consistent tire rotation is a fundamental aspect of vehicle maintenance that significantly increases the durability of tires. This practice involves periodically rotating the placement of each tire to ensure consistent wear across all four tires. As tires wear unevenly depending on their location—front tires often bearing more weight and experiencing different forces than rear tires—rotation maintains balanced tread depth. This not only improves traction and handling but also increases fuel efficiency. Additionally, regular rotations can eliminate costly tire replacements and boost overall safety by reducing the risk of blowouts. Ultimately, following a tire rotation schedule is critical for peak vehicle performance and longevity, making it a critical component of complete tire care.
Merits of Correct Positioning
Keeping your vehicle in peak condition extends past tire rotation; proper alignment is equally important. Misalignment can lead to uneven tire wear, reducing the lifespan of tires and requiring premature replacements. Additionally, a vehicle with improper alignment may encounter handling issues, affecting safety and control. Drivers may notice a pull to one side, creating an uncomfortable and potentially hazardous driving experience. Moreover, correct alignment enhances fuel efficiency by ensuring tires make best contact with the road surface, thereby reducing rolling resistance. Regular alignment checks can prevent costly repairs and improve overall driving performance. Ultimately, maintaining proper alignment is an essential aspect of vehicle care that supports safety, efficiency, and longevity.

Tread Depth Indicators
What ways can drivers ensure their tires remain secure and effective on the road? Monitoring tread depth is vital. Tread depth indicators, often included in tires, serve as an critical guide. A typical guideline is to replace tires when tread depth attains 2/32 of an inch, as inadequate tread affects traction, especially in wet conditions. Motorists can also try the penny test; pushing a penny into the tread with Lincoln's head facing down can indicate whether the tread is acceptable. If the top of Lincoln's head is visible, it is time for new tires. Regularly checking tread depth not only strengthens safety but also optimizes vehicle performance, ensuring ideal handling and braking capabilities.
Visible Damage Indicators
Regularly monitoring tread depth is crucial, but visual damage signs can also indicate when tires need replacement. Cracks, bulges, or blisters on the tire surface often signal serious structural issues. Uneven wear patterns may suggest misalignment or other mechanical problems, necessitating immediate attention. Additionally, embedded foreign objects, such as nails or stones, can compromise tire integrity. If the tires exhibit excessive sidewall damage or significant wear indicators, it is vital to contemplate replacement for safety. Moreover, age can also affect tire performance; tires older than six years should be evaluated regardless of tread condition. Regular inspections for these visual damage signs help guarantee peak performance and safety on the road. Ignoring them could lead to hazardous driving conditions.
Tire Care Advice for Enhancing Life Span and Efficiency
Proper tire care can greatly enhance both the lifespan and efficiency of a car's tires. Regularly checking tire inflation is crucial, as improperly inflated tires can cause uneven wear and reduced fuel efficiency. Preserving the proper pressure, as specified by the manufacturer, ensures optimal contact with the road.
Moreover, turning tires every 5,000 to 7,500 miles can promote consistent wear and extend their lifespan. Drivers should also evaluate tread depth regularly; a depth of 2/32 inches or less means it's time for replacement.
In addition, correct alignment and balancing help in preventing premature wear and improving handling. Maintaining tires clean and free of debris can also support their general health. Lastly, avoiding aggressive driving habits, like rapid acceleration and hard braking, will not only extend tire longevity but also improve vehicle performance overall. By applying these care tips, drivers can optimize both longevity and efficiency.
